youtu.be/tNaG6lCe5Rs?... 'First Things First' Crosby, Stills, Nash and Ringo! (1975) One of many top songs about picking yourself back up from one of my favourite Stills albums. Stills was living in a house he'd bought from Ringo and invited him along to the session. From: 'Stills' 1384/?

youtu.be/oFk6I_ownDI?... 'Fire's Alive' Terry Reid (1967) Super early Terry, B-side of 2nd single 'Better By Far' but the B-side is, well, better by far. You don't get many psychedelic lust songs, but this one is a colourful joy. 1383/?
youtu.be/ZGPeO9jZYvM?... 'Fire On The Mountain' Grateful Dead (1979) Running in the human race all day means a lot of us get lost sometimes. Robert Hunter's lyrics urge the narrator on while Jerry Garcia's music slams the brakes on in one of their best collaborations. From: 'Shakedown Street' 1382/?
youtu.be/bECg9mzcQwY?... 'Fire In My Heart' Super Furry Animals (1999) The sweetest and most straightforward song in the SFA songbook sounds like a standard that's been around a lot longer. You can really hear the Beach Boys influence in the backing vocals. From: 'Guerrilla' 1381/?
youtu.be/d4srkxbTyUc?... 'Fire Down Below' Graham Nash (2016) CSN is often compared to a boat with 3 captains steering at once. This time though its the end and Nash is escaping on a lifeboat on this great turbulent rocker. From: 'This Path Tonight' 1380/?
youtu.be/V_M6lccMzek?... 'Fingerprint File' Rolling Stones (1974) Listeners had to wait until this fiery finale to get a decent track on one of the Stones' weakest LP. Mick plays an alcoholic fugitive on the run from the FBI while Keef plays a sinister riff. From: 'It's Only Rock 'n' Roll 1379/?
youtu.be/uf7ddVO2q84?... 'Fingal's Cave' Pink Floyd (1970) One of many atmospheric songs recorded for the 'Zabriskie Point' film but abandoned, because the director couldn't decide what he wanted. Named after the Isle of Staffa, where Fingal the Giant from yesterday lives. 1378/?
youtu.be/1TeWJDPzmAI?... 'Fingal The Giant' Jack The Lad (1974) In which Si Cowe relates an ancient Scottish tale of a giant's family waking up from their slumber and scaring all the titchy humans. Not a giant hit as it turned out, but sweet all the same/ From: 'The Old Straight Track' 1377/?
youtu.be/RtEvJq7nQ6I?... My Own Way' Charlotte Church (2005) More tales of mistakes and lessons learned from the impressively deep pop debut by the 'Voice Of An Angel'. A 19 year old that's been through a lot - usually it takes 40 years and rehab to sound like this! From: 'Tissues and Issues' 1376/?
youtu.be/Dj4gqJzlIvc?... 'Find Your Way Back' Jefferson Starship (1981) I was always surprised this song by guitarist Craig Chaquico wasn't a bigger hit. It has everything: catchy riffs, a killer middle 8, deeper meaning behind the commercial sound and lots of 'grunt'. From: 'Modern Times' 1375/?

'Find The Cost Of Freedom' CSNY (1970) Stephen Stills was hurt when this piece got rejected from the 'easy Rider' scene where the Crosbyish hippie is blown off his bike, but it made the perfect B-side for the single 'Ohio'.In 13 years we got full song 'Daylight Again' 1374/?

'Find A Way' Wings (1977) I can't believe we still haven't had a 'McCartney Archives' edition of 'London Town'. Not only is it their best LP but there's a plethora of great outtakes, not least this fine unreleased Denny Laine song,with lots of Jimmy McCulloch guitar 1373/?
youtu.be/tumCnfCoNcw?... 'Find A Dream' CSN (1994) A late period Nash classic about the joy and privilege of living, even when life is hard, for 'time is a gift not a loan'. Those famous three-part harmonies are never better than here, with Stills particularly shining. From: 'After The Storm' 1372/?

youtu.be/tDnJR8aakLs?... 'Finally Over' Pete Townshend (1971) The intended and deeply moving finale for 'Lifehouse' in which Bobby finally makes the 'connection' he craves, in death, as his soul stretches into the infinite. Sadly abandoned when 'Who's Next' got turned into a 'normal' LP. 1371/?
youtu.be/AMuTy6waFX8?... 'Fill no 2' Pete Townshend (1972) There was a time when 'Quadrophenia' was even more ambitious than the double record it became. This is one of many pretty riffs that got abandoned. Only 90 seconds long but its hauntingly beautiful and shows off Pete's piano skills. 1370/?
youtu.be/P6NY78V915c?... 'Fill My Eyes' Cat Stevens (1970) One of the first songs from Cat's 'TB' era, sick in a hospital ward, spiritually lost and wondering where his showbiz friends are. The next few albums will explore the vision in this song. From: 'Mona Bone Jakon' 1369/?

youtu.be/QUtm3KO8ogg?... 'Figure Of 8' Paul McCartney (1989) A silly love song in which romance is a long and winding road. The vocal was meant to be just a guide vocal while Chris Whitten laid down a drum track, but Macca liked it so much he kept it. From: 'Flowers In The Dirt' 1368/?
youtu.be/r-AvwhdYdNs?... 'Fifi The Flea' Hollies (1966) Graham Nash's 1st 'solo song'. Clowns turn up on a lot of Hollie tracks and so do songs about cheating. Is this Graham's guilty conscience? Sweet song though. The Everly Bros covered this one too. From: 'Would You Believe?' 1367/?
youtu.be/cX0mt2vV-lI?... 'Fieldworker' Crosby-Nash (1975) The quintessential CSNY song - even with only 2 of them on it! - giving a voice to those without one. An angry song about the exploitation of immigrations working menial jobs with gutsy Danny Kortchmar guitar. From: 'Wind On The Water' 1366/?

youtu.be/Tzt_f5GI4oE?... 'Fido' Byrds (1969) I so feel for John York, the Byrds' shortlived bassist. He was sacked for professionalism (not a typo!) and wanting to rehearse while the others wanted to stay in bed!
youtu.be/qQadV-PMWv4?... 'Fiction' Belle and Sebastian (2002) How very Stuart Murdoch to release this devastatingly beautiful piece - one of the prettiest tunes he ever wrote - on the soundtrack album for a little seen weirdo high school sexplotation film. Haunting. From: 'Storytelling' 1364/?
